Inlet casing refers to the outer structure or housing that surrounds the inlet of a machine, such as a pump or turbine, designed to guide the fluid into the system efficiently.

The term inlet casing refers to a crucial component in various mechanical systems, particularly in engines and pumps. It serves as the entry point for fluids or gases into the system, ensuring that they flow smoothly and efficiently. Understanding the function of the inlet casing is essential for anyone involved in engineering, manufacturing, or maintenance of machinery. In many applications, the design of the inlet casing can significantly impact performance. For instance, in an internal combustion engine, the inlet casing directs air into the combustion chamber. A well-designed inlet casing can enhance airflow, which in turn can improve engine efficiency and power output. Conversely, a poorly designed inlet casing may lead to turbulence and reduced performance. Moreover, the materials used in constructing the inlet casing are also critical. They must withstand various conditions such as high temperatures, pressures, and corrosive environments. Common materials include aluminum, stainless steel, and various composites, each chosen for their specific properties that suit the application. In addition to its functional role, the inlet casing often requires precise engineering to fit within the overall design of the machine. This involves careful calculations and modeling to ensure that it integrates seamlessly with other components. Engineers must consider factors such as the angle of entry, diameter, and surface finish when designing the inlet casing. Maintenance of the inlet casing is also vital for the longevity of the equipment. Over time, wear and tear can affect its performance, leading to inefficiencies or failures. Regular inspections and timely replacements can prevent costly downtimes and ensure that the machinery operates at peak efficiency. In conclusion, the inlet casing plays a fundamental role in the operation of many mechanical systems. Its design, material selection, and maintenance are all critical factors that contribute to the overall performance and reliability of the equipment. Understanding the intricacies of the inlet casing is essential for engineers and technicians alike, as it directly impacts the functionality and efficiency of the systems they work with.
